Ravensbourne to Foxton by train

Considering a train trip from Ravensbourne to Foxton? The journey typically lasts around 2hrs 18 mins and spans about 48 miles (78 kilometres). With approximately 34 trains running each day, you're spoiled for choice when scheduling your travel. By booking your tickets in advance, you could secure fares starting from just £30.30, making it a budget-friendly option for smart trav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ities

Ravensbourne Station is equipped to handle your ticketing needs efficiently, making travel planning less cumbersome. The ticket office is open Monday to Friday from 06:40 to 13:20. If you are traveling outside these hours, don’t fret—automated ticket machines are available, and they support online ticket collection. These machines are accessible and offer discounts for travelers with a Disabled Persons Railcard, although it’s important to check the station map for step-free access to ensure a smooth journey.

Although the station lacks some conveniences such as waiting rooms or toilets, it compensates with functional seating areas and customer help points for any queries. If you're worried about security, rest assured, as all areas are monitored by CCTV. Ravensbourne also strives to be inclusive with features like induction loops and staff assistance available during ticket office hours.

Essential Facilities and Services

Foxton Train Station ensures your ticketing experience is hassle-free with its user-friendly ticket machines. While there isn't a ticket office, you can easily collect your pre-purchased tickets from these machines. They're designed to accommodate all passengers, including those using the Disabled Persons Railcard.

As part of its commitment to accessibility, the station offers step-free access to both platforms via short ramps and a level crossing, ensuring ease of use for all travelers. Assistance is readily available through the help points located on platforms, and with CCTV monitoring, you're assured of a safe environment at all times.

Accessibility and Assistance

Foxton Train Station is designed with accessibility in mind. While it offers step-free access to certain parts, passengers with mobility challenges should take note that station staff can provide assistance when necessary. Although there are no waiting rooms or toilets, there is a seating area where passengers can rest while waiting for their trains. It's worth noting that trains calling at this station do not have onboard staff, though help is available through customer action points p s and phone services.
